Richmond Public Schools is seeking a part‑time Career and Technical Instructor – Electrical to teach in the Richmond Technical Center in Richmond, Virginia. The role requires evening classes from 6:30 p.m. to 9:30 p.m.
and involves preparing reports, advising students, and supporting job placement efforts. Candidates should hold an electrical certification (Journeyman or Masters) and bring several years of field experience, along with strong communication and teaching skills.

Job Title: Career and Technical Instructor – Electrical
Terms of Employment: Part-time
Work Location: Richmond Technical Center
Immediate Supervisor: Instructional Specialist – Apprenticeship
General Description: Performs professional work providing teaching and/or training services to students in a specialized subject. Work requires frequent standing, sitting, walking, and light lifting up to 10 pounds. Effective verbal and written communication skills for expressing or exchanging ideas, hearing to perceive information at a normal spoken word level, and visual acuity for preparing and analyzing written or computer data.
Pay Scale: $30.55/hour
Hours: 6:30 p.m. – 9:30 p.m.
Start Date: Based on School Board approval
Position Type: Part‑time
Salary: $30.55 to $30.55 Per Hour
